No. 1 Men's Lacrosse Set To Play For National Title Against No. 3 LeMoyne On May 30
BROOKVILLE, N.Y. (May 25, 2010) – The No. 1 C.W. Post men's lacrosse team will play No. 3 LeMoyne College for the NCAA Division II national championship on Sunday, May 30 at 3 p.m. at M & T Bank Stadium in Baltimore, Md.
C.W. Post is playing in its second straight national title game against LeMoyne. In 2009, the Pioneers edged out the Dolphins, 8-7, to win their second national title in program history.
